Script search on date blew up today
I have a scheduled script that has been running on a daily basis for nearly a year now.
It essentially does a search of all records that have an end date 'before today' to find expired records and another search of all record that have a start date of 'onorbefore today' and an end date 'after today'.
Has worked flawlessly for nearly 12 months. Today's script ran as usual and instead of finding the 1 or 2 records it usually finds and processing them, it found EVERY record and processed them.
Has something changed that effects date searching? I need to know as nothing has changed on my part and for the script to fail as it did is *very* concerning.
